Māori international side, the Māori All Blacks. Also a former New Zealand under-20 rep, Taylor endeared himself to Hurricanes' fans with a superb Super Rugby season in 2012. Starting at fullback, he became a regular try-scoring threat, drawing comparisons with the great Christian Cullen. At provincial level he began his career with Manawatu, his home province before making the switch to Taranaki
in early 2010.
Early life
Born in Palmerston North, Taylor originally came out of the town of Ashhurst, just out of Palmerston North and attended the local school. He possibly made his way into Palmerston North as he grew older.

Taylor capped off an excellent season by scoring 27 points in the Turbos’ final game of the 2009 season against North Harbour. He earned five caps for the Hurricanes in his first season, making his starting debut on the wing against the Sharks

Taylor returned for another full season with the Hurricanes in 2011, and then helped his second province Taranaki to third place in the
ITM Cup and reaching the Ranfurly Shield. At home at either wing or fullback, he chimed in with another big points scoring haul of 19 in the win over Tasman. The Hurricanes had scored 58 tries in 2012 and Taylor was part of many of these. He scored ten tries in 2012 and assisted in several more sharing the top try scorer of the season with Bjorn Basson of the Bulls
.
Taylor's form in 2012 for Taranaki in the No 15 jersey was limited due to injury, he played five matches and recorded seven points. He made another 10 appearances at fullback with the Hurricanes in 2013.
